Saturday NFL games are back!

That’s right. We can smell the playoffs when Saturday’s NFL games return and there were a few games that had playoff implications on the schedule.

The Vikings and Bills both clinched a playoff berth in two of the most entertaining games of the season. Technically, the Ravens and Browns game had playoff implications, but with Lamar Jackson out of the roster, Baltimore didn’t have much of a fight.

The fights took place in Colts-Vikings and Dolphins-Bills games. First to action in Minnesota. In the first half, it looked like Primetime Kirk Cousins ​​was going to blow another game. That was until the NFL gods realized Matt Ryan was the Colts quarterback.

After Ryan and the Colts took a 33-0 lead in the second half, it all started to fall apart. They only managed three points in the second half as the Vikings put on an incredible comeback.

By the end of regulation, the game was tied at 36. By the end of overtime, Matt Ryan’s name was in the record books for being on the wrong end of the greatest comeback in NFL history. No one blows like Matt Ryan and don’t forget that.

Bills Mafia took advantage of the snow

As if the return of the Vikings wasn’t enough for one day, the Dolphins and Bills had something in store for fans as the team played in the middle of a snowstorm.

With several inches of snow covering the stands before kick-off, it was only a matter of time before the snowballs started flying. It’s the Bills Mafia after all. They see snow and make snowballs to throw.

Bills fans threw so many snowballs at the Dolphins bench that the game had to be temporarily delayed. It was announced that the Bills would be penalized if the snowballs continued.

Fans dulled the snowballs enough to get through the game. And what a game it was.

Things between the two AFC East rivals heated up as the Bills made their comeback in the fourth quarter. A comeback that ended with a winning placement in the snow to secure their fourth straight playoff appearance.
